Cosmetology at Lone Star College System
serving a student body of 47,486 in The Woodlands, TX.
Program Analysis
Graduates earn $18,887/yr, edging above the $17,289 national average for Cosmetology — a modest premium that suggests solid regional demand for this trade.
With a 86.0x return on tuition over ten years, the financial case for this program is compelling by virtually any measure.
The 26% difference between AI scenarios reflects partial automation exposure. Some Cosmetology career paths face changes, but the trade's physical demands provide a buffer.
At $5,399 in median debt against $18,887 in first-year earnings, graduates can expect to clear their loan balance quickly — a hallmark of affordable trade programs.
Lone Star College System ranks #29 among 1,095 Cosmetology programs, placing it in the top 5% nationally by our financial outcomes measure.
A 34% earnings increase from $18,887 to $25,298 over five years is solid — not a moonshot, but evidence of normal career advancement.
The 5 apprenticeship pathways connected to Cosmetology reflect strong industry infrastructure for this trade. Apprenticeships typically lead to journeyman-level wages.
